General
Sim Type | Single Sim, GSM | |
Dual Sim | No | |
Sim Size | Nano SIM | |
Device Type | Tablet | |
Release Date | September 28, 2020 | September, 2018 |
Voice Call | No | Yes |
Design
Dimensions | 247.6 x 157.4 x 7 mm | 162.2 x 243.4 x 7.7 mm |
Weight | 476 g | 475 g |
Display
Type | Color TFT Screen (16M Colors) | Color IPS Screen (16M Colors) |
Touch | Yes | Yes |
Size | 10.4 inches, 1200 x 2000 pixels | 10.1 inches, 1920 x 1200 pixels |
Aspect Ratio | 5:3 | 16:10 |
PPI | ~ 224 PPI | ~ 224 PPI |
Screen to Body Ratio | ~ 79% | |

Memory
RAM | 3 GB | 4 GB |
Storage | 32 GB | 64 GB |
Card Slot | Yes, upto 1 TB | Yes, upto 512 GB |
Connectivity
GPRS | No | Yes |
EDGE | No | Yes |
3G | No | Yes |
4G | No | Yes |
VoLTE | Yes | |
Wifi | Yes | Yes, with wifi-hotspot |
Bluetooth | Yes, v5.0, A2DP, LE | Yes, v4.2 |
USB | Yes, USB-C v2.0 | Yes, USB-C |
USB Features | USB on-the-go, USB Charging | USB on-the-go, USB Charging |
Extra
GPS | with A-GPS, Glonass, Beidou, Galileo | Yes |
Fingerprint Sensor | No | Yes |
Sensors | Accelerometer, Gyro Sensor, Geomagnetic Sensor, Hall Sensor, Light Sensor | Accelerometer, Proximity, Compass |
3.5mm Headphone Jack | Yes |
Camera
Rear Camera | 8 MP (Main) with autofocus | 8 MP with autofocus |
Features | Digital Zoom, Auto Flash, Face detection, Touch to focus | |
Video Recording | 1080p @ 30 fps FHD | 1080p @ 30 fps FHD |
Flash | Yes, LED | |
Front Camera | 5 MP | 8 MP |
Technical
OS | Android v10, upgradable to v11 | Android v8.0 (Oreo) |
Chipset | Qualcomm Snapdragon 662 | HiSilicon Kirin 659 |
CPU | 2 GHz, Octa Core Processor | 2.36 GHz, Octa Core Processor |
Core Details | 2 GHz, Quad core, Kryo 260 + 1.8 GHz, Quad core, Kryo 260 | |
GPU | Adreno 610 | Mali-T830 MP2 |
Java | No | No |
Browser | Yes | Yes, supports HTML5 |
Multimedia
Yes | Yes | |
Music | MP3, M4A, 3GA, AAC, OGG, OGA, WAV, WMA, AMR, AWB, FLAC, MID, MIDI, XMF, MXMF, IMY, RTTTL, RTX, OTA | MP3 |
Video | MP4, M4V, 3GP, 3G2, WMV, ASF, AVI, FLV, MKV, WEBM | MP4, 3GP, AVI |
FM Radio | No | No |
Document Reader | Yes | Yes |
Battery
Type | Non-Removable Battery | Non-Removable Battery |
Size | 7040 mAh, Li-Po Battery | 7500 mAh, Li-Po Battery |
